Consistent Simulation Models and Application-focused Workflows

AVL CRUISE supports everyday tasks in vehicle system and driveline analysis throughout all development phases, from concept planning through to launch and beyond. Its application envelope covers conventional vehicle powertrains through to highly-advanced HEV systems.

CRUISE balances vehicle attributes such as fuel economy, emissions, performance and drive quality.

CRUISE offers a streamlined workflow for all kinds of parameter optimization and component matching – guiding the user through to practical and attainable solutions. Due to its structured interfaces and advanced data management, AVL CRUISE has established itself as a data communication and integration tool for different teams within world-leading OEMs and their suppliers. This facilitates consistent target definition and the traceability of the decisions made in reaching the best overall results for the developed product.
